$(window).scroll(function(){
// 当滚动到最底部以上100像素时, 加载新内容
if ($(document).height() - $(this).scrollTop() - $(this).height()<100) loadMore(20);
});
这段代码当滚动到最底部以上100像素时, 加载20条新内容,我想让他加载一次就行,怎么办才能到底部以上100并且加载20条后就不在执行。
// 当滚动到最底部以上100像素时, 加载新内容
if ($(document).height() - $(this).scrollTop() - $(this).height()<100) loadMore(20);
});
这段代码当滚动到最底部以上100像素时, 加载20条新内容,我想让他加载一次就行,怎么办才能到底部以上100并且加载20条后就不在执行。
解决方案 »
- json格式的字符串转换问题
- jQuery动态添加的HTML,获取参数问题!
- 【jquery】关于attr的问题
- js动态改变网页背景图片,为什么每次变换时都要闪一下?
- 求“判断一个正则式的条件包含另一个正则式的条件”的通用算法
- 问问JAVASCIPT高手!在线等!
- 如何用javascript构建一个树型结构啊。
- 打开窗口问题!高手快进!
- 我有上中下三个框架,在下框架中WINOPEN一个小窗口,如何在它关闭的时候,在中框架内的
- jstree dnd插件如何禁止跨级拖拽,但可以同级拖拽。
- 求教一段jquery代码
- IE10 SCRIPT5007: 无法获取未定义或 null 引用的属性“toLowerCase” struts_dojo.js, 行6471 字符1
$(window).scroll(function(){
// 当滚动到最底部以上100像素时, 加载新内容
if(k==0)
{
if ($(document).height() - $(this).scrollTop() - $(this).height()<100)
{
loadMore(20);k=1;
}
}
});
var flag = false;//默认未加载
$(window).scroll(function(){
if(flag==false){
// 当滚动到最底部以上100像素时, 加载新内容
if ($(document).height() - $(this).scrollTop() - $(this).height()<100){
loadMore(20);//加载一次
flag = true;
}
}
});